#ee18bd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ee18bd is composed of 93.3% red, 9.4% green and 74.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89.9% magenta, 20.6%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 313.7 degrees, a saturation of 86.3% and a lightness of 51.4%. #ee18bd color hex could be obtained by blending #ff30ff with #dd007b. Closest websafe color is: #ff00cc.

Shades and Tints of #ee18bd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070005 is the darkest color, while #fef3f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#ee18bd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#858184 is the less saturated color, while #f80ec2 is the most saturated one.
